i'm trying to create buildings in usage view with external numbering in number range 0000 - ZZZZ. The numbering is based on an external system and can contain values e.g. 0010 or A001.
Seems that in standard solution the leading zeroes are disappearing e.g. 0010 becomes 10.
Is there any way to keep the leading zeroes in this field?

HI Sonja,
you can ensure this by means of customizing: Master data -> Usage View -> General Settings... -> Suppress Leading Zeroes in Object Keys, make sure both checkboxs "BU No. ..." are not checked.

The only disadvantage seems to be that the sorting in lists is then changed, and this is not SAP recommendation. Anyway this is easier than creating an user exit for the numbering rule.
